EF6使用 MySQL

1、在http://mirrors.sohu.com/mysql/MySQL-for-VisualStudio/ 下载安装 mysql-for-visualstudio-1.2.3.msi 。

这样,才会有MySQL的数据源。

2、用Nuget安装 MySql.Data.Entity

现在就可以象使用SQL一样使用MySQL 了。

3、但是没走通,不知道为什么。

时间: 2024-12-28 10:04:26

EF6使用 MySQL的相关文章

VS2015 +EF6 连接MYSQL数据库生成实体

VS2015 +EF6 连接MYSQL数据库生成实体   已安装软件:VS2015 XAMPP Control Panel(Mysql服务器) SQLyog(Mysql 客户端) 使用时: 使用EF设计器 此时此刻,发现二逼了,咋没有mysql????(好吧,上图是用的别人的,本机已经木有这个没有mysql的界面了) 好吧,下面重点: 需要下载安装: 1:mysql-for-visualstudio-1.2.6.msi http://dev.mysql.com/downloads/file/?i

linux系统下基于mono部署asp.net,使用ef6与mysql出现的问题【索引】

git clone github.com/mono的源码,日期:2014-06-19,百度网盘链接:http://pan.baidu.com/s/1kTG9EUb 使用EntityFramework6连接MySql数据库(db first方式) 使用EntityFramework6连接MySql数据库(code first方式) 关于Linux和Windows下部署mysql.data.dll的注册问题 linux系统下基于mono部署asp.net,使用ef6与mysql出现的问题[索引]

使用EF6连接MySQL

今天在项目中使用EF6连接MySQL时费了一些周折,特此做一下记录. 之前在用EF4的时候,只需要使用NuGet安装好EF4,建好继承自DbContext的上下文类就可以直接使用了.但是这一次使用EF6,始终报这个错误: 经网上查询得知,除了要安装mysql.data.entities外 还需要在Web.config中添加以下代码

VS2017 + EF6连接MySql

原地址:https://blog.csdn.net/mzhifa/article/details/80999105 VS2017 + EF6连接MySql ADO.NET Entity Framework 是微软以 ADO.NET 为基础所发展出来的对象关系对应 (O/R Mapping) 解决方案,不仅支持SQL Server,还支持MySQL.Oracle等数据库. 接下来给大家讲解EF6+MYSQL具体的配置流程,以及配置过程中一些常见错误的解决方法. 开发环境:Win10 + VS201

在Visual studio 2017中使用EF6连接MySQL

在Visual studio 2017中使用EF6连接Mysql ADO.NET Entity Framework 是微软以 ADO.NET 为基础所发展出来的对象关系对应 (O/R Mapping) 解决方案,不仅支持SQL Server,还支持MySQL.Oracle等数据库. 在本文中使用 Entity Framework 6 框架,来映射MySQL数据实体. 一.在VS2017中,通过Nuget安装插件 1. EntityFramework 6.2.0 2. Mysql.data.ent

MVC4使用EF6连接mysql数据库

1.需要安装MySql.Data.Entity.EF6,此dll可以在项目-->管理NuGet程序包里联机搜索MySql.Data.Entity.EF6并安装即可2.连接字符串需要添加providerName="Mysql.Data.MySqlClient"3. 将 <providers>     <provider invariantName="System.Data.SqlClient" type="System.Data.En

EF6(CodeFirst)+Mysql开发脱坑指南

废话 话说当年,在一个春光明媚的晌午,邂逅了迷人的丁香姑娘,从此拜倒在了她的石榴裙下,至今不能自拔,这位丁香姑娘就是ORM思想. 所谓ORM思想,我的理解就是根据一定的规则,把程序中的对象和数据库中的关系数据相互映射转换.在当年之前,我用ADO.NET编写数据持久层,拼接T-Sql语句,这是一个相当繁琐的过程,而且针对不同的数据库,还要调整T-Sql语句.记得,第一个网站上线的时候,数据库改成了MySql的,为了适配MySql,我改了两天的Sql语句.现在每每想起,都不禁摇头哂笑. ORM思想如

[原创]VS2013 EF6连接MySql需要几步?

精简的美丽...... 1.安装mysql server下载地址 http://cdn.mysql.com/Downloads/MySQL-5.6/mysql-5.6.21-winx64.zip注意:此url中除去文件名的部分是几乎所有文件下载的路径下面的文章可以借鉴 [MySQL]教你一步一步在Windows 8.1系统上配置免安装版mysql-5.6.21-winx64 2.安装MySql的VS插件(版本请下载最新版)mysql-for-visualstudio-1.2.3.msi 3.安装

EF6连接MySql,网上那些所谓解决方案提供者你们够了

就一句话,MySql.Data和mysql.Data.Entity.EF6(版本6.9.7),如果你们在引用这两个dll以后,一定要编译生成一下,否则,在添加数据模型时将永远被提示,“...找不到进行数据连接所需的与此版本兼容的实体框架数据库提供程序”.什么App.Config文件里的配置都是自动生成的,<provider>不用改,只要版本号对,一般不会出问题.

EF6连接MySQL若干问题汇总

问题1. 中文乱码问题 连接字符串已经设置charset=utf8,但依旧出现乱码,解决方法:配置字符串字段约定支持Unicode protected override void OnModelCreating(DbModelBuilder modelBuilder) { modelBuilder.Properties<string>().Configure(x => x.IsUnicode(true)); } 问题2. 数据库级联删除问题 抛出的异常类似于“Introducing FO